What is the MA in Public Administration (Top up)?
The MA in Public Administration (Top up) is a specialized postgraduate program designed for individuals who already hold a relevant qualification, such as a Postgraduate Diploma in Public Administration or a related field. This "top-up" program allows students to complete their master's degree by focusing on advanced topics and research, making it an efficient and flexible option for working professionals.
Key Features of the Program
- Flexible Learning: The program is tailored for working professionals, offering part-time and online study options.
- Advanced Curriculum: Focuses on strategic leadership, policy analysis, public finance, and governance.
- Research-Oriented: Includes a dissertation or capstone project to develop critical thinking and problem-solving skills.
- Global Perspective: Prepares students to address complex challenges in diverse cultural and political contexts.
